1. Abstract:
353MA is a wrought low carbon-high nitrogen 25Cr-35Ni alloy. The oxidation and carburisation resistance has been enhanced by the addition of Si and REM (e.g. Ce). These additions have resulted in excellent chemical resistance to both oxidising and carburising environments. 353MA also exhibit very good creep properties at high temperatures. This paper will present the mechanical and the chemical properties of the alloy 353MA. The mechanical properties covered include room temperature and high temperature tensile- and yield strength, impact strength of material aged at various temperatures and times, and creep rupture data from 600°
C and up to 1150°
C. In addition to mechanical properties the corrosion properties in oxidising as well as in carburising environments are presented. Some experience from a test installation in a commercial ethylene cracker is also presented.
